Why Attend FAFSA Night?
Completing the FAFSA is one of the most important steps in preparing for college. By attending, you’ll learn:

What FAFSA is and why it’s required for federal, state, and many institutional financial aid programs.
Updates for the 2025–2026 FAFSA, including the new simplified application and changes from the FAFSA Simplification Act.
What documents you’ll need to complete your FAFSA (tax returns, Social Security numbers, income statements, etc.).
Key deadlines for federal aid, the California State priority deadline (March 2, 2025), and individual college deadlines.
How to avoid common mistakes and ensure your FAFSA is submitted successfully.
